開発者ツール 分野で最高の 1 件 ハードウェアAPI AIツール

開発者ツール分野のハードウェアAPI人気AIツールには、Estimoteなどがあり、効率を迅速に向上させるのに役立ちます。

Estimote

Estimote

Estimoteは、インチレベルの精密な位置追跡とIoTアプリケーション向けの高度なUWB(超広帯域)タグを提供します。センサーとLTE接続機能を備えたこれらのプログラマブルデバイスにより、開発者はJavaScriptを使用して高度な資産追跡、自動化、安全ソリューションを構築できます。様々な業界での迅速なプロトタイピングとスケーラブルな展開のために設計されています。

10.6K

ハードウェアAPIについて

ハードウェアAPIは、ソフトウェアアプリケーションが物理的なハードウェアコンポーネントと直接対話し、制御できるようにする特殊なインターフェースです。これらのAPIは、開発者がハードウェアの複雑な低レベルの詳細を理解することなく、デバイス機能にアクセスし、センサーデータを読み取り、周辺機器を管理するための標準化された方法を提供します。これらは、インテリジェントシステム、IoTデバイス、ロボット工学の構築において極めて重要であり、デジタルコマンドと物理的なアクションの間のギャップを埋めます。

主要機能

  • デバイス制御: モーターやLEDなどのハードウェアコンポーネントをプログラムでアクティブ化、非アクティブ化、または構成するためのコマンドを送信します。
  • センサーデータアクセス: 温度、動き、光、圧力などのさまざまなセンサーからリアルタイムデータを取得します。
  • 周辺機器管理: カメラ、ディスプレイ、ストレージ、通信モジュールなどの外部デバイスとインターフェースします。
  • リソース割り当て: メモリ、処理ユニット、ネットワークインターフェースなどのハードウェアリソースを管理し、最適なパフォーマンスを実現します。
  • イベント処理: ボタンの押下、センサーのしきい値超過、接続変更など、ハードウェアによってトリガーされるイベントに応答します。

適用シナリオ

ハードウェアAPIは、物理システムとの直接的な対話が必要なプロジェクトに取り組む開発者にとって不可欠です。これらは、組み込みシステム開発、スマートホームオートメーション、産業用IoTソリューション、およびロボット工学で広く使用されています。たとえば、開発者はハードウェアAPIを使用してロボットアームの動きを制御したり、スマートセンサーネットワークから環境データを読み取ったりすることができます。

選択のポイント

ハードウェアAPIを選択する際は、ターゲットハードウェアとオペレーティングシステムとの互換性、サポートされている機能の広さと深さ、およびドキュメントとコミュニティサポートの品質を考慮してください。そのパフォーマンス特性、セキュリティ機能、および既存の開発環境への統合の容易さを評価します。また、APIのベンダーの信頼性と長期的なサポートも評価してください。

ハードウェアAPI利用シーン

1

自動ロボット制御

ロボットエンジニアは、ハードウェアAPIを使用して、産業用またはサービスロボットの正確な動き、センサー読み取り、アクチュエーターコマンドをプログラムします。これにより、製造や物流環境での自動組み立て、精密なナビゲーション、物体操作などのタスクが可能になり、効率が大幅に向上し、人為的ミスが削減されます。

2

スマートホームデバイス統合

開発者は、それぞれのハードウェアAPIを使用して、さまざまなスマートホームデバイス(照明、サーモスタット、ロック)を統合システムに組み込みます。これにより、集中制御、自動化ルーチン、音声アシスタント統合が可能になり、シームレスな相互運用性を通じてユーザーの利便性、エネルギー効率、および全体的なホームセキュリティが向上します。

3

産業用IoTセンサーネットワーク

企業は工場や遠隔地にセンサーネットワークを導入し、ハードウェアAPIを利用して機械の性能、環境条件、資産追跡に関するリアルタイムデータを収集します。このデータは、予知保全、運用最適化、安全プロトコルの改善のための分析プラットフォームに供給され、大幅なコスト削減と稼働時間の増加につながります。

4

組み込みシステム開発

医療機器や特殊な家電製品などのカスタム組み込みデバイスを構築するエンジニアは、ハードウェアAPIを活用してマイクロコントローラーを制御し、メモリを管理し、カスタム周辺機器とインターフェースします。これにより、デバイスのコア機能が信頼性高く効率的に動作し、厳格な性能と消費電力要件を満たすことが保証されます。

5

エッジAI展開

AI開発者は、ハードウェアAPIを使用して機械学習モデルをエッジデバイス(スマートカメラ、ドローンなど)に直接デプロイし、カメラフィードにアクセスし、処理ユニットを管理し、アクチュエーターを制御します。これにより、常時クラウド接続なしでリアルタイムの推論とアクションが可能になり、自動運転車や低遅延が重要なセキュリティ監視などのアプリケーションにとって不可欠です。

6

ウェアラブル技術開発

開発者は、ハードウェアAPIを使用して生体認証センサー(心拍数、歩数)にアクセスし、消費電力を管理し、触覚フィードバックメカニズムを制御することで、ウェアラブルデバイスを作成します。これにより、ユーザーの身体状態と密接に統合された健康モニタリングアプリ、フィットネストラッカー、インタラクティブなユーザーエクスペリエンスの作成が可能になります。

ハードウェアAPIよくある質問